Typical System Confi guration
A typical ADuC836 confi guration is shown in Figure 66. It sum-
ma riz es some of the hardware considerations discussed in the
previous paragraphs.
Figure 66 also includes connections for a typical analog mea-
sure ment application of the ADuC836, namely an interface to an
RTD (Resistive Temperature Device). The arrangement shown is
commonly referred to as a 4-wire RTD confi guration.
Here, the on-chip excitation current sources are enabled to
excite the sensor. The excitation current fl ows directly through
the RTD, generating a voltage across the RTD proportional to
